Responsibilities

  • Developing written plans and permit applications associated with state and federal programs for industrial stormwater discharges and oil pollution prevention (e.g., Stormwater Pollution Prevention Plans; Spill Prevention, Control, and Countermeasure Plans).
  • Performing routine site visits to support clients with construction stormwater and SPCC compliance.
  • Supporting projects involving due diligence with substantial historical research including ASTM-compliant Phase I Environmental Site Assessments and Phase II Environmental Site Assessments.
  • Ordering, receiving and reviewing database reports in support of Phase I ESA projects.
  • Scheduling, coordinating and conducting site visits for Phase I ESA projects.
  • Supporting stormwater management, site characterization and remediation projects.
  • Preparing technical reports, letters, memoranda, plans, specifications, and proposals.
  • Developing task, project, and client management skills.
  • Drive personal, company, and rental vehicles to client or company project or office sites, and other business locations, as needed.
